Sprinkler System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Large water damage area (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es DIY efforts may not be enough to handle the scale of the damage
Water damage in a crawl space or basement No Yes Specialized equipment and techniques are needed to safely and effectively dry these areas
Water damage involving sewage or Category 3 water No Yes These types of water damage need specialized equipment and handling to prevent health risks
Water damage affecting electrical systems or appliances No Yes Electrical systems and appliances can be damaged by water, needing professional attention to ensure safety
Water damage with musty odors or visible mold growth No Yes These signs show a more severe issue that needs professional remediation to prevent further damage

Common Questions About Sprinkler System Water Removal

Q: Will I need to vacate my home during the water removal process?

A: In most cases, you can remain in your home during the water removal process. But, if the damage is extensive or you’re concerned about safety, we may recommend temporary relocation. We’ll work with you to ensure your comfort and safety.

Q: How long does the water removal process typically take?

A: The length of time required for water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, our team can complete the process within 3-5 days, but in some cases, it may take longer. We’ll provide a detailed timeline and keep you informed throughout the process.
